Continuous cable ties EL-TY


Continuous cable tie for large bundle diameters, also for outdoor use. This tie distinguishes itself particularly thanks to its high resistance to chemicals and weathering.

HellermannTyton Cable Tie, 15.2m (L) x 12.7mm (W), Stainless Steel Pawl, Black Colour - EL-TY Series - 111-30000 EL-TY (TELS1)-POM-BK


For unlimited options when you're bundling wires, try this cable tie from HellermannTyton. It's supplied as a continuous strap with separate heads, giving you the freedom to secure whatever cable bundle diameters come your way. Simply cut the strap to the size you need and eliminate wastage while cutting back on your inventory. As the heads have stainless steel pawls, you can rest assured they achieve a secure fix.

Features & Benefits


• Resists the ageing effects of UV light to boost longevity
• Smooth strap minimises the chance of cable damage
• Withstands up to 1,115N of force for compatibility with heavy loads

Applications


• Chemical processing plants
• Construction industry
• Signage
• Overhead power installations

What material is this cable tie made from?


It's made of high-strength POM that withstands impact and chemicals, so it's ideally suited to extreme environments.
